    @JohnTurner313منذ 4 سنوات As a CISSP and previously a hiring manager: proof of work is priority one IMHO. Show your work. Blogs, projects, youtube, side hustles, open source contributions, id="hidden14" class="buttons"> something. Network. Contribute. Show that you can solve problems and deliver results. In the interview, be prepared to specifically describe what you did, not what your team or the company they work for did.
    As for certs: cloud. After that: network. Get as technical as you can, and stretch out to AI/ML, data analysis, and blockchain.

    @jasperseen7347منذ 4 سنوات You guys knock the CEH. It's actually not that bad, and it also has CISSP type questions. It definitely won't make you a Pentester overnight, however, id="hidden20" class="buttons"> what the exam does it gives you the frameworks and builds awareness of tools you can use. It was harder for me than the CYSA. If you take the CEH exam please take it with the labs. The only negative thing I can say is the ROI, definitely expensive.
    Also Security+ >>>> SSCP. The Security 601+ dives more in cloud security. On the other hand SSCP will gear you for the CCSP.
